Является ли name.firstName_lastName.projectName правильным именем пакета без регистрации домена? - PullRequest
0 голосов
/ 15 февраля 2012

Я не регистрирую домен для своего имени, например, www.firstName_lastName.name.

Является ли name.firstName_lastName.projectName правильным именем пакета без регистрации домена?

Обратите внимание, что мой проектличный проект, и у меня нет домена.

1 Ответ

1 голос
/ 15 февраля 2012

Ваше предлагаемое имя пакета технически правильно, но обратите внимание на некоторые вещи:

  • Имя пакета не имеет ничего общего с доменным именем - оно только в наши днигрубое указание, к которому принадлежит пакет (например, «org.apache.foo» просто указывает , что веб-сайт Apache может иметь обновления, документы, ...)

  • '_' в имени пакета абсолютно необычно.Не стоит начинать с этого.

  • Имена пакетов должны быть иерархическими - сверху вниз при чтении слева направо.Я не уверен, подходит ли первая name часть в вашем примере.

Обоснование: просто начните с чего-то простого, например

org.myprojectname

ПослеЧерез некоторое время вы увидите достаточно много других библиотек, фреймворков, и у вас появится представление о том, что является принятой практикой.

...